Description
Boasting two integral garages and driveway parking, this property has been thoughtfully modified and maintained by its current owner to a high standard.
Step inside to discover a warm and inviting living room featuring a charming log burner, ideal for cosy evenings. The heart of the home is the open-plan kitchen and dining area, seamlessly connecting to the garden and creating a light-filled space for family gatherings. A separate utility room offers added convenience, while a modern ground-floor shower room enhances practicality.
The landscaped garden is a true highlight - a private and tranquil haven that wraps around the property, leading to an additional seating area. Neighbours in similar homes have transformed this space into impressive extensions, offering exciting potential for future development (subject to planning).
Upstairs, you'll find three well-proportioned bedrooms and a contemporary family bathroom, making this a fantastic home for a growing family.
